What to Expect from SEO
Search Engine Optimization (SEO), is the practice of growing a website’s organic search visibility on search engines. Think of these major platforms like Google, and even places like TikTok.
This involves a variety of techniques aimed at improving a website’s ranking in search engine results pages. This drives more organic traffic, leads, and hopefully revenue.
An SEO campaign starts with thorough keyword research. Then continues by refining site structure, content, and links from different places on the Internet.

Link Building: Your Digital Network
Think of quality backlinks as word-of-mouth referrals. When trusted sources connect back to a company, Google takes notice.
Quality, always over quantity. This practice takes time, especially with a national SEO campaign.
One strategy used to get those high quality, well established sites linking to your is called “outreach”. This means reaching out to businesses relevant to what you do and securing relationships to benefit the whole online ecosystem, perhaps offering quality, free to publish blog posts, or guest posting opportunities.

Why “Quick Ranking Promises” are Warning Signs
SEO cannot force results. Many of the practices employed, are more an ‘art’ rather than just an item checked off from a to-do list.
Guarantees cannot reasonably account for so many variables. Some examples being things like site history, your existing link structure, how old the site content currently is and the level of the competitive landscapes a site competes with, online.
These quick result promises do not deliver and waste precious digital marketing budget dollars.
